Well, with the indeed assessment, your profile and resume will display your result (the. hdhub4u saaho Overall rating breakdown for Attention to detail: Our Rating Levels Score Range Expert 740 - 800 Highly Proficient 680 - 739 Proficient 560 - 679 Familiar 440 - 559 Completed 200 - 439 Candidates are given "N/A" when they have started but not completed an assessment or module yet, or if there is no quantifiable score associated with the module.
